The Capitals held practice today coming off their 4-1 win over the New York Rangers last night. It doesn’t get any easier for the Caps, who are currently tenth in the Eastern conference and one point out of the final playoff spot, as they host the Buffalo Sabres tomorrow.
The Sabres, who are one point behind the Caps, have dominated them in two games this season, but both were in Buffalo. The first one came November 28th, Bruce Boudreau’s last game as the Capitals head coach, when the Caps lost 5-1. The second loss came Monday in Buffalo when the Caps lost 4-2.
The Caps forward lines this morning looked like: Ovechkin-Backstrom-Semin, Chimera-Laich-Ward, Johansson-Halpern-Brouwer, Hendricks-Perreault-Beagle-Knuble. The second line yesterday, Johansson-Halpern-Brouwer, got moved to the third line today, while the third line yesterday, Chimera-Laich-Ward, is now the second line.
Caps defenseman Mike Green fully practiced with the team for the third day in a row.
“We’ll skate tomorrow again, see how I feel,” Green said on when he might play. “You never know. Maybe I could play [tomorrow]. But it looks like next week.”
